Past tense of shoe




You are look at the page for irregular verb shoe


Past simple

shoed

shod


[ʃuːd]
[ʃɒd]

Other verbs conjugation shoe



Present "shoe"shoe
Present Continuous "shoe"am shoeing
Simple past "shoe"shoed; shod
Past Continuous "shoe"was shoeing
Present perfect "shoe"have shoed; shod
Present perfect continuous "shoe"have been shoeing
Past perfect "shoe"had shoed; shod
Past perfect continuous "shoe"had been shoeing
Future "shoe"will shoe
Future continuous "shoe"will be shoeing
Future perfect "shoe"will have shoed; shod
Future perfect continuous "shoe"will have been shoeing
